Abstract

<p>LA PRESENTE INVENCIÓN SO REFIERE A POLIPÉPTIDOS Y MOLÉCULAS DE ADN RECOMBINANTE ÚTILES PARA CONFERIR TOLERANCIA A HERBICIDAS DE AOPP, HERBICIDAS DE FENOXIÁCIDO, Y HERBICIDAS DE PIRIDINILOXILÁCIDOS, ASÍ COMO TAMBIÉN A PLANTAS TRANSGÉNICAS, SEMILLAS, CÉLULAS, Y PARTES DE PLANTAS TOLERANTES A HERBICIDAS QUE CONTIENEN MOLÉCULAS DE ADN RECOMBINANTE, ASÍ COMO TAMBIÉN MÉTODOS PARA USAR LAS MISMAS.</p>
